The easy way determine if your grape vine is spur or cane pruned variety is to use this method: 1. Prune a few canes back to 2 buds(spur pruning) in late winter 2. Prune a few canes back to 10 buds(cane pruning) in late winter. 3. WebFeb 28, 2024 · If the vine has been very vigorous, retain more buds. Methods of Pruning and Training. There are two basic systems of pruning: cane pruning and spur pruning. For an illustration, see cane and spur pruning. Cane Pruning: Commonly used for the Concord and other American varieties that are planted in home gardens.
